About the artist

Abigail Barlow is an American singer-songwriter from Birmingham, Alabama, who grew up around music thanks to a piano-playing father and an early diet of artists like Elton John, Amy Winehouse, Tori Kelly, Lorde and Alessia Cara. She built her audience unconventionally, gaining hundreds of thousands of followers on platforms like Musical.ly and YouNow by posting original covers rather than lip-syncs, and later relocated to Los Angeles to pursue music full time.

Her solo work sits in the pop lane, marked by confessional lyrics and emotionally direct melodies, with songs like «Heartbreak Hotel», «Alone Together» and «Future Ex» exploring relationships and self-reflection. Barlow is perhaps best known more broadly for co-creating «The Unofficial Bridgerton Musical» with Emily Bear, a project born from social media that grew into a Grammy-winning, widely performed musical adaptation.

Across her catalogue, Barlow favors intimate, piano-and-vocal-driven arrangements alongside fuller pop production, and tracks such as «If I Were a Man» and «Waiting for a Rainbow (Ballad of Wasted Time)» highlight her theatrical, storytelling instincts alongside her pop songwriting.
